An ancient Buddhist wisdom says that if you smile the world changes. We cannot disagree that when we are happy, we perceive everything differently, in a more positive way.  Happy people make a happy world – this is the message of Buddha.

To retain the feeling of content, Gerhard Schreiner, the founder of Schreiner  High Jewellery from Munich, embodied happiness and contentment in a specially cut diamond – the Buddha-cut .

The Buddha himself has had a great significance for Gerhard Schreiner for a long time. On his travels, the designer met many people from different cultural backgrounds, but all of them had inner peace and incredible creativity in common.

After being exposed to such great source of inspiration it was only a matter of time for such gemstone and jewellery fanatic as Gerhard Schreiner to start working on incorporating the image of Buddha into his jewellery collections. He designed the first drawings of the unique Buddha-cut diamond and developed them later with his team. The design was recently finalized and presented to the public eye at the Baselworld fair this year.

While Buddha is a symbol of joy and positive energy, the Buddha-cut diamonds stand for purity, perfection and eternity. They are the stars of the new Buddha collection consisting of necklaces, bracelets and earrings. The diamond sizes vary from .60cts to 3cts. For those with a particularly exquisite taste, Buddha-cut diamonds up to 15 carats are available on request.

Since Buddha lived in tolerance, peace and happiness I believe possessing a piece of jewellery with the Buddha-cut diamond would be a good reminder for us to enjoy our lives, retain our inner balance and smile more.
